Wiring Diagram Overview



The Tadibrothers backup camera wiring diagram typically includes several connections that must be made to ensure proper functionality. Understanding these connections is crucial for a successful installation.

Main Connections



1. Camera to Monitor Connection:
- The camera usually has a video output wire (often yellow) that connects to the monitor’s video input.
- The camera will also have power wires, commonly red for positive and black for negative/ground.

2. Power Connection:
- The positive wire (red) from the camera should be connected to the positive wire of the vehicle’s reverse light.
- The negative wire (black) from the camera should be connected to a suitable ground point on the vehicle.

3. Monitor Power:
- The monitor will also require a power source. Connect it to the vehicle’s power supply, typically using the same method as the camera.

Step-by-Step Installation Guide



Installing a backup camera requires careful attention to detail. Follow these steps for a successful installation:

Step 1: Choose the Camera Location



Decide where to mount the camera. The most common locations include:


  • Above the license plate

  • On the rear bumper

  • Inside the vehicle facing out through the rear window



Ensure that the camera has a clear view of the area behind the vehicle.

Step 2: Mount the Camera



- Use the mounting bracket to secure the camera in the chosen location.
- Ensure that the camera is level and properly aligned for optimal visibility.

Step 3: Run the Wires



- Carefully run the wiring from the camera to the front of the vehicle where the monitor will be installed.
- Ensure the wires are tucked away safely to avoid damage.

Step 4: Connect the Wiring



- Connect the camera’s video output wire to the monitor’s input.
- Connect the camera’s power wires to the vehicle’s reverse light as described above.
- Connect the monitor’s power wires to the vehicle’s power supply.

Step 5: Test the System



- Before finalizing the installation, test the camera and monitor to ensure everything is functioning correctly.
- Shift the vehicle into reverse; the monitor should display the camera feed.

Step 6: Secure the Wires



- Once testing is complete, secure the wires using electrical tape or zip ties to prevent movement and damage.
- Reassemble any panels or covers that were removed during installation.

Troubleshooting Common Issues



Even with a proper installation, issues can arise. Here are some common problems and their solutions:

No Video Feed



- Check Connections: Ensure all connections between the camera and monitor are secure.
- Power Issues: Verify that the camera is receiving power from the reverse light.
- Monitor Settings: Ensure the monitor is set to the correct input source.

Flickering or Distorted Image



- Loose Wires: Check for any loose or damaged wires.
- Interference: Other electronic devices in the vehicle may cause interference. Try to reroute the wire away from other cables.

Camera Not Activating in Reverse



- Wiring Issue: Confirm that the camera’s power wire is correctly connected to the reverse light.
- Faulty Camera: If everything else checks out, the camera itself may be defective.
